Harnessing Artificial Intelligence in Software Development: A Guide for 2025
Artificial Intelligence has become integral to software
development. Businesses strive to leverage AI’s potential to create innovative
solutions. ideyaLabs leads the way. This blog dives into the application of Artificial
Intelligence Software Development, tips, benefits, and the future.
The Role of AI in Modern Software Development
Organizations now rely on AI for advanced data analysis,
predictive models, and automated processes. AI enhances problem-solving
capabilities and builds software that adapts and learns. ideyaLabs uses AI to
develop smarter applications.
Automating Code Generation
AI boosts coding efficiency. AI algorithms analyze existing
codebases and generate new code. This process reduces human errors and improves
consistency. AI-driven code generation speeds up development cycles at
ideyaLabs.
Predictive Analytics in DevOps
Predictive analytics transforms DevOps. AI tools forecast
potential risks and performance issues. ideyaLabs integrates AI in DevOps to
anticipate challenges and optimize workflows. This minimizes downtime and
enhances software reliability.
Enhanced Testing through AI
AI revolutionizes software testing. Automated testing
identifies bugs more efficiently. AI-driven tools simulate complex scenarios
and predict user behavior. ideyaLabs ensures thorough testing, delivering
robust applications.
Natural Language Processing (NLP) for User Interfaces
Natural Language Processing impacts user interface design.
AI-powered chatbots and voice assistants improve user interaction. ideyaLabs
implements NLP to create intuitive, user-friendly software interfaces.
AI-driven NLP enhances customer communication.
AI for Cybersecurity
Cybersecurity remains a priority. AI enhances threat
detection and response mechanisms. Machine learning algorithms identify
patterns indicating security breaches. ideyaLabs prioritizes AI in
cybersecurity strategies to protect client data and systems.
AI in Personalization and Recommendations
Personalization drives user engagement. AI analyzes user
data to deliver personalized experiences. Recommendation engines powered by AI
suggest content and products. ideyaLabs utilizes AI to tailor software
solutions to individual user preferences.
Data-Driven Decision Making
Data fuels AI. Data-driven decision-making relies on
comprehensive data analysis. ideyaLabs transforms raw data into actionable
insights. AI processes vast datasets, providing valuable information for
strategic planning.
Enhanced Project Management
Project management benefits from AI. AI tools optimize
resource allocation, track project timelines, and predict potential delays.
ideyaLabs streamlines project management with AI, ensuring efficient project
execution.
Machine Learning Models for Continuous Improvement
Machine learning models evolve continuously. ideyaLabs
leverages machine learning for adaptive software solutions. AI algorithms learn
from user interactions, improving functionality and performance over time.
AI Augmented Reality and Virtual Reality
AI integrates with AR and VR technologies. AI algorithms
enhance immersive experiences. ideyaLabs explores AI’s potential in creating
interactive and engaging AR and VR applications.
AI in Mobile App Development
Mobile applications thrive on AI. AI-powered features like
facial recognition and natural language processing redefine mobile apps.
ideyaLabs develops mobile solutions with embedded AI capabilities for enhanced
user experience.
Ethical AI Considerations
Ethics remain essential in AI development. Responsible AI
practices ensure fair and unbiased algorithms. ideyaLabs upholds ethical
standards, ensuring trustworthy and transparent AI solutions.
AI in the Internet of Things (IoT)
AI enhances IoT functionality. Smart devices generate data,
which AI processes for intelligent responses. ideyaLabs integrates AI with IoT,
creating smarter, more connected systems.
AI for Predictive Maintenance
Predictive maintenance prevents equipment failures. AI
analyzes performance data to predict maintenance needs. ideyaLabs employs
predictive maintenance to minimize downtime and optimize operations.
The Future of AI in Software Development
AI shapes the future of software development. Continuous
advancements drive innovation. ideyaLabs remains at the forefront, exploring
new AI technologies to build cutting-edge solutions.
Benefits of AI in Software Development
AI offers numerous benefits. Development processes become
more efficient. User experiences improve with personalized features. ideyaLabs
harnesses these benefits for superior software products.
Executing AI-Based Projects
Executing AI projects requires expertise. ideyaLabs applies
a systematic approach to AI project execution. This ensures successful
implementation and delivery of AI-driven solutions.
Scaling AI Solutions
Scalability is crucial. ideyaLabs ensures AI solutions scale
seamlessly with business growth. Scalable AI applications meet evolving needs,
providing sustained value.
Continuous Learning and Adaptation
AI enables continuous learning. Solutions adapt to changes
and improve over time. ideyaLabs focuses on building adaptable AI systems for
ever-evolving business environments.
AI Integration Strategies
Successful AI integration demands strategic planning.
ideyaLabs adopts a holistic approach to integrating AI in existing systems.
This maximizes benefits and ensures smooth implementation.
The Competitive Edge with AI
AI provides a competitive edge. ideyaLabs equips businesses
with AI-powered solutions, enhancing their market position. Through AI
innovation, businesses stay ahead of the curve.
AI Skill Development
Developing AI skills is imperative. Training programs and
workshops at ideyaLabs focus on upskilling the workforce. Skilled professionals
drive successful AI implementations.
Conclusion
Artificial Intelligence transforms software development. ideyaLabs leads this transformation with innovative AI solutions. Businesses gain efficiency, enhanced user experiences, and a competitive edge. Embrace AI for a smarter, brighter future.

Comments
Post a Comment